Site icon digitalheartmarketing

Menyusun Rencana Pengujian untuk Website Agar Lebih Efisien

Menyusun rencana pengujian adalah langkah penting yang sering diabaikan dalam pengembangan website. Anda mungkin berpikir bahwa setelah proses coding selesai, situs sudah siap dipublikasikan. Namun, tanpa pengujian yang terstruktur, potensi bug, masalah performa, atau celah keamanan bisa muncul dan merusak pengalaman pengguna. Dengan rencana pengujian yang jelas, Anda bisa menghemat waktu, mengurangi biaya perbaikan, dan meningkatkan kualitas website secara keseluruhan.

Pentingnya Menyusun Rencana Pengujian Sejak Awal Proses

Rencana pengujian tidak boleh dianggap sebagai tahap tambahan di akhir proyek. Justru, ia harus dipersiapkan sejak awal agar setiap fitur yang dikembangkan bisa diuji sesuai kebutuhan. Ketika pengujian dilakukan secara sistematis, tim akan lebih mudah menemukan kesalahan kecil sebelum menjadi masalah besar. Langkah ini juga membuat komunikasi antar anggota tim menjadi lebih jelas karena semua pihak memahami apa yang diuji dan apa standar kelulusan setiap pengujian.

Menentukan Tujuan dan Ruang Lingkup Rencana Pengujian Website

Sebelum menyusun detail rencana pengujian, Anda perlu menetapkan tujuan yang ingin dicapai. Apakah fokusnya pada kinerja, keamanan, atau kompatibilitas lintas perangkat? Dengan memahami ruang lingkup, Anda bisa menghindari pengujian berlebihan yang justru membuang waktu. Selain itu, penetapan tujuan juga membantu memprioritaskan area paling kritis, misalnya login pengguna, proses pembayaran, atau integrasi dengan API pihak ketiga.

Mengidentifikasi Kebutuhan Bisnis dan Teknis Website

Langkah awal yang krusial adalah menyelaraskan pengujian dengan kebutuhan bisnis. Website e-commerce tentu akan lebih menekankan pengujian keranjang belanja dan sistem pembayaran, sedangkan portal berita harus fokus pada kecepatan akses dan stabilitas server saat trafik melonjak. Dengan cara ini, rencana pengujian tidak hanya relevan secara teknis, tetapi juga selaras dengan tujuan bisnis yang ingin dicapai.

Jenis-Jenis Pengujian yang Perlu Anda Siapkan

Setiap website membutuhkan pendekatan pengujian yang berbeda sesuai kompleksitasnya. Namun, ada beberapa jenis pengujian yang umumnya wajib disertakan. Pengujian fungsional, misalnya, memastikan fitur utama berjalan sesuai rancangan. Sementara itu, pengujian kinerja membantu Anda mengetahui apakah website tetap responsif saat dikunjungi banyak pengguna. Jangan lupakan pula pengujian keamanan untuk mencegah potensi serangan siber.

Pengujian Fungsional, Kinerja, dan Keamanan Secara Mendalam

Pengujian fungsional bertujuan untuk mengecek apakah tombol, formulir, hingga navigasi bekerja sebagaimana mestinya. Pengujian kinerja melihat aspek kecepatan loading, kestabilan server, serta daya tahan terhadap beban tinggi. Sedangkan pengujian keamanan menyoroti potensi celah seperti SQL injection atau cross-site scripting. Dengan kombinasi ketiga aspek ini, Anda bisa memastikan website tidak hanya berfungsi, tetapi juga aman dan tahan banting.

Alat dan Teknologi yang Membantu Proses Pengujian Website

Menyusun rencana pengujian akan lebih efisien jika Anda memanfaatkan berbagai tools yang tersedia. Selenium, misalnya, berguna untuk mengotomatisasi uji fungsi pada browser. Untuk mengukur kinerja, Anda bisa menggunakan GTmetrix atau Google Lighthouse. Jika fokus Anda pada keamanan, OWASP ZAP dapat menjadi pilihan andal. Pemilihan alat yang tepat akan menghemat waktu sekaligus meningkatkan akurasi hasil pengujian.

Integrasi Pengujian Otomatis dengan Workflow Tim Developer

Ketika bekerja dalam tim, penggunaan continuous integration (CI) sangat membantu. Alat seperti Jenkins atau GitLab CI memungkinkan pengujian dijalankan otomatis setiap kali ada pembaruan kode. Dengan cara ini, bug bisa terdeteksi lebih awal sebelum fitur masuk ke tahap produksi. Pendekatan ini membuat pengujian menjadi bagian dari alur kerja harian, bukan sekadar aktivitas tambahan di akhir proyek.

Strategi Mengatur Jadwal dan Dokumentasi Pengujian

Rencana pengujian yang baik juga membutuhkan jadwal terstruktur. Dengan menentukan kapan dan siapa yang melakukan pengujian, Anda dapat mencegah kekacauan dalam tim. Dokumentasi setiap hasil uji juga penting untuk memastikan perbaikan dilakukan secara konsisten. Catatan ini akan menjadi acuan pada pengujian berikutnya sekaligus membantu tim baru memahami riwayat permasalahan website.

Pentingnya Review dan Umpan Balik dari Seluruh Tim

Setelah pengujian selesai, review hasil bersama tim developer, desainer, dan pemilik produk sangat penting. Umpan balik dari berbagai perspektif akan memberi gambaran yang lebih menyeluruh. Langkah ini juga memastikan keputusan akhir tidak hanya berdasarkan data teknis, tetapi juga pengalaman nyata dari berbagai pihak yang terlibat.

Kesimpulan: Efisiensi Website Bergantung pada Rencana Pengujian

Pada akhirnya, menyusun rencana pengujian adalah investasi yang menguntungkan untuk jangka panjang. Dengan pendekatan sistematis, Anda bisa mencegah bug berulang, menjaga stabilitas website, dan memberi pengalaman terbaik bagi pengguna. Ingatlah bahwa pengujian bukan sekadar formalitas, melainkan bagian inti dari proses pengembangan. Setiap detail yang diuji akan memberi nilai tambah pada kualitas website Anda. Semakin teratur pengujian dilakukan, semakin besar pula peluang situs bertahan lama di tengah persaingan digital.

Exit mobile version